Founding1765

Stamp Act Congress Convenes

Delegates from nine of the thirteen colonies met in New York City for the Stamp Act Congress, the first significant joint colonial action against British taxation. The Congress produced the Declaration of Rights and Grievances.

Why It Matters

The Stamp Act Congress established the principle of "no taxation without representation" and demonstrated that the colonies could cooperate in defending their rights, foreshadowing the Continental Congress.
